Picture-Based Study Approaches

Although many students perceive complex chemistry concepts through traditional methods, imagery-centered learning can notably enhance knowledge for those who succeed imagery and spatial orientation. Tutors can incorporate diagrams, molecular models, and visual organizers to present chemical reactions and chemical structures, making conceptual ideas more tangible. Utilizing color-organized materials and engaging simulations can also motivate visual learners, helping them to visualize intermolecular forces or transformation steps. Furthermore, presenting videos that display practical demonstrations or real-world applications of chemistry can furnish understanding and enhance recall ability. By adapting their teaching approaches to weave in these visual elements, teachers can construct a more welcoming classroom setting, fulfilling diverse learning preferences and ultimately fostering a fuller knowledge of chemistry subject matter among their students.

Kinesthetic Skill Development Tactics

For kinesthetic learners, hands-on experiences and movement-based tasks are key in grasping complex concepts in chemistry. Expert chemistry tutors can elevate learning by including interactive experiments and tactile materials. Utilizing models, such as molecular kits, helps students to visualize structures and reactions physically. Additionally, engaging students in lab activities cultivates a more profound understanding of scientific principles through real-world applications. Tutors may also use role-playing scenarios, where students enact chemical processes, reinforcing knowledge through movement. Furthermore, integrating technology, such as virtual labs, provides immersive experiences for those unable to conduct experiments in person. By customizing strategies to align with kinesthetic preferences, tutors can greatly enhance student engagement and comprehension in chemistry.

What Does Chemistry Instruction Typically Cost?

Chemistry tutoring classes generally range from $30 to $100 per hour, based on elements like the tutor's experience, location, and session length. Prices may vary considerably depending on specific situations and particular requirements.
